Abstract

A lampis described comprising a burnerfixed to a lamp base. An operating circuitis arranged within the lamp basefor supplying electrical power to the burner. The operating circuitis electrically connected to at least one elongate contact path elementextending within the base. The contact path elementis supported within the baseand comprises a first portionfixed within the base and a second portionslidably received within the base. The contact path elementis fixed to the operating circuitat a position arranged in longitudinal direction from the second portion. This allows a manufacturing method, where the contact path element is fixed to the operating circuitat a position arranged in longitudinal direction from the second portion, so that a longitudinal movement of the second portion is possible to compensate for manufacturing tolerances.
